KSFO HD and Air Traffic Manager

Featured Replies

Could anyone please confirm whether AI traffic is being preserved in KSFO HD in V3 when Air Traffic Manager is running?

 

All MyTraffic6 AI is being wiped from the airport (despite the "Preserve Airport Traffic" being set in ATM).

'MyTraffic 6' is working as expected at KSFO in conjunction with AirTrafficManager on my system (Windows 10, P3Dv3). Either create a KSFO-departure flight plan (*.pln) in your Documents>Prepar3D v3 Files folder (ATM picks this up automatically) or type KSFO in AirTrafficManager's 'Departure Airport' field.

 

FlightBeam's KSFO HD not only looks terrific, but frame rates remain normal there {not much affected by AI traffic) used in combination with AirTrafficManager.

If you own ImagineSim's KSJC product, you will have no traffic at KSFO regardless due to a bug in their AFCAD file.
